The descending trill is a Willow Warbler, in the background a Chiffchaff. Also other warblers, perhaps Blackcaps. Only listened to the first half.

You should give the BirdNet app a try. It's a free download. I tried 10 different birds and it got nine spot on. You need internet access to verify the call / song but if you dont have any available the file can be saved for when you get home.
